These free generators typically support a wide range of QR code types. Need to link to your website? Easy. Want to share your Wi-Fi login details securely? They've got you covered. You can also create codes for plain text, email addresses, phone numbers, contact cards (vCards), and even WhatsApp messages. It’s a versatile toolkit at your fingertips.

Beyond just creating the code, many of these free services offer customization options. You can often change the colors to match your branding, adjust the size, and even add a logo to make your QR code stand out. And when it comes to downloading, you can usually get your codes in various formats like PNG or SVG, often with the option for a transparent background, which is super handy for design work.

Now, a quick word on static versus dynamic QR codes. The 'free forever' generators typically create static QR codes. These are fantastic because they never expire and are free to generate. However, once created, you can't change the information they point to. If the URL you linked to changes, the QR code will stop working. For situations where you might need to update the destination later, dynamic QR codes are the way to go, but these usually come with a fee. For most everyday uses, though, static codes are perfectly fine and, more importantly, truly free for life.
